The “Shut up and drive!” bumper sticker fairly summarizes my feelings toward vehicular cell phone use, though I might preface my request with a polite, “Please.” If you’re hurling through space at high speeds, I’m sure your call can wait.

Several states throughout the country have gently restricted drivers’ cell phone habits, but students in Minnesota are pushing for something more. While legislation in some areas has allowed motorists to use a handsfree device, the proposed law in St. Paul would forbid cellular communication of any kind in a moving vehicle.
